#254be4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#254be4 is composed of 14.5% red, 29.4% green and 89.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 83.8% cyan, 67.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 228.1 degrees, a saturation of 78% and a lightness of 52%. #254be4 color hex could be obtained by blending #4a96ff with #0000c9.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

Shades and Tints of #254be4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010309 is the darkest color, while #f6f8fe is the lightest one.
